Do you think digital technology promotes social empowerment? Explain with examples.
Digital technology catalyzes social empowerment by democratizing access to information and services, fostering an inclusive Information Society as envisioned under the Digital India mission.
Promotion of Social Empowerment through Technology
-
Financial Inclusion: Enabling Direct Benefit Transfer (DBT) to bypass intermediaries via JAM trinity.
- Eg: Over ₹34 lakh crore transferred directly to beneficiaries.
-
Educational Equity: Removing geographical barriers to quality learning for marginalized groups.
- Eg: PM e-VIDYA and DIKSHA platforms for remote learning.
-
Healthcare Reach: Democratizing specialist consultations via Tele-medicine.
- Eg: e-Sanjeevani providing over 10 crore tele-consultations.
-
Women’s Agency: Enhancing safety and economic independence through digital tools.
- Eg: SEWA using WhatsApp for rural micro-enterprise marketing.
-
Participatory Democracy: Fostering direct citizen-state engagement and transparency.
- Eg: MyGov portal for policy feedback and grievance redressal.
-
Livelihood Diversification: Creating opportunities in the Gig Economy for the urban poor.
- Eg: PM SVANidhi app facilitating collateral-free loans for vendors.
Challenges to Digital Empowerment
-
Rural-Urban Divide: Infrastructural gaps limiting internet penetration in remote areas.
- Eg: BharatNet project facing implementation delays.
-
Digital Gender Gap: Lower mobile ownership and usage among women.
- Eg: NFHS-5 indicates only 33% of rural women have used the internet.
-
Cyber Vulnerabilities: Risks of Deepfakes, cyber-bullying, and financial fraud.
-
Linguistic Barriers: Scarcity of high-quality digital content in vernacular languages.
Bridging these gaps through PMGDISHA is vital to achieve SDG 10 (Reduced Inequalities) and ensure a digitally inclusive Viksit Bharat by 2047.
